Azerbaijan the president Ilham Aliyev and Armenian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an after two years, they again participated in discussions within the framework of the Munich Security Conference. This time, the agenda of the panel discussion is 15 February 2020“Innovation related to Nagorno-Karabakh” topic substitute “Overcoming mountains? “Building security in the South Caucasus”.

But in these two years, not only the name of the panels, but more than 30 years Armenia-Azerbaijan the entire architecture of the conflict has changed. Both participants of the discussions changed their roles – now Aliyev is occupied Azerbaijan territories free acts as a doer, Pashinyan and the part of Karabakh inhabited by Armenians Azerbaijan sees it in saving the full restoration of its jurisdiction over its historical and internationally recognized territories.

Unlike last year’s discussions, the parties did not go too deep into the history of the region, and although they were satisfied with the facts of the Soviet and post-Soviet era, they maintained their positions and approaches in the negotiations on the issue of conflict settlement. Azerbaijan, as before, in the phased solution of the issue, Armenia and insists on a package solution. But the content of the two approaches has changed considerably. 2020until the war of Azerbaijan phased approach to the occupied territories of Armenia free and then discussing the status of the Armenian-inhabited part of Karabakh with the possibility of granting autonomy. Armenia side areas To Azerbaijan return at the same time as determination of the status, that is, through a referendum, albeit formal, of Baku Karabakh was associated with the recognition of the independence of Armenians.

Azerbaijan 2020occupied territories in the fall of free made Armenia’s “land in exchange for status” condition on the agenda. History is great Karabakh within the area inhabited by Armenians To Azerbaijan returned. And establishing the de jure formed status quo in today’s daily routine, that is Azerbaijan and Armenia signing of the peace treaty between and in the context of this document Karabakh solution of the issue of Armenians is envisaged.

Today, Azerbaijan’s phased position is based on the mutual confirmation of the territorial integrity declared by the parties during the cancellation of the treaty on the creation of the USSR, and later Baku and the beginning of a dialogue between Karabakh Armenians about their full existence within Azerbaijan. Yerevan’s package approach includes a simultaneous settlement of the status of the Armenian-inhabited part of Karabakh, where a status agreement that excludes Baku’s jurisdiction over the territory comes to the fore.

Aliyev and Pashinyan which the discussions could not shed light on Armenia-Azerbaijan the most important harbinger of the optimistic scenario of future development in its conflict USA was the statement of Secretary of State Anthony Blinken. he Baku and noted that there is “considerable progress” on the way to a peace agreement between Yerevan and Yerevan. “Armenia-Azerbaijan It is good to hear that the peace process is going according to plan and the negotiations between the two sides are continuing,” he said Blinken He wrote on Twitter after his meeting with Aliyev and Pashinyan.

Thus, Blinken He said that there is a plan for the peace process, that great progress has been made on this plan and that it is being developed. Aliyev’s statement after the tripartite meeting with Blinken’s participation confirms this fact to some extent. “Three days ago, we received a response to our proposals on the peace agreement from the Armenian side, and now they are being studied. At first glance, there is progress in Armenia’s position, but it is not enough.”

of Armenia Turkey Blinken’s thesis is also confirmed by the positive steps he took in this direction. Yerevan extended a helping hand to Ankara to overcome the consequences of the terrible earthquake that occurred in the south of Turkey. Turkey-Relating the regulation of Armenian relations directly to the settlement of Armenian-Azerbaijani relations the president Recep Tayyip Erdoğan administration’s extended helping hand indicates that a serious positive tectonic progress has taken place in the Baku-Ankara-Yerevan negotiation process.
